If doctors discover a mesothelioma-related tumor or mass they can order a biopsy to determine if cancerous cells are present. Doctors typically take a small piece of the tumor or mass using a needle or surgically remove it. The cells are then examined with magnifying glass to determine if they're cancerous.

The most commonly used mesothelioma type is called mesothelioma pleural, which affects the lining of the chest cavity (called the Pleura) and the lungs. Other kinds include peritoneal mesothelioma mysothelioma pericardial, and mesothelioma testicularis. Testicular mesothelioma, the most rare type and is found on the membrane that lines the testes. Patients who have been exposed to asbestos typically suffer from pleural mesothelioma but they may also be diagnosed with other types of the disease.
